This two-hour training session was designed for Erasmus National Focal Points (ENFPs) and others in the Sub-Saharan Africa region involved in writing proposals for Erasmus+ projects.

Results-Based Management (RBM) provided a structured framework for defining clear objectives, aligning activities with expected outcomes, and establishing well-defined milestones.

By mastering RBM principles, attendees were able to either more effectively support applicants in developing proposals or write their own proposals that met Erasmus+ criteria and delivered measurable, sustainable results.
